摘要
Microtearing modes are shown to be more unstable for H-mode profiles than for L-mode profiles of plasma near the edge of DIII-D. This indicates that microtearing is not responsible for the L-H transition. This result is mainly attributed to the large H-mode density gradient which outweighs the stabilizing effect of magnetic shear. A similar result is obtained for drift instabilities, for which two modes are found near the edge. The characteristics of the microtearing modes and the experimentally observed quasicoherent fluctuations are very similar, suggesting that they are closely related. © 1990 IOP Publishing Ltd.
